Starbucks Delocator

Coffee

Just in time for all the SCAA-goers who’ll soon be thronging the many independent coffee houses of Seattle, the Starbucks Delocator! Enter a ZIP and the delocator will provide a list of nearby user-entered, independent [read, non-corporate] coffee houses. The idea:

Cafés are vital social outposts that have historically provided subjective, social, local, and at times, irrational interaction, inspiration, and nourishment to artists, hipsters, musicians, activists, intellectuals, radicals, and others alike. Currently, independently owned cafés around the world are under aggressive attack; and their numbers have been sharply decreasing for many years. delocator.net is a means to preserve these local businesses.

In my own experience, most every independently owned café worth its weight in beans is more than capable of fending off the aggressive attack of corporate coffee shops… but it’ll be handy to have a locator just the same.

I’ve just finished adding a few local shops, in case you’re wondering where to find a cappuccino in the green mountains of Vermont.
